Output 6851950fa0f607deaa632090c70fe56ed64432d1760e5a029f05bcbf740939ea:0

value
42700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0af24b1818a688d211edca43b3f5aac2e8e3e7de OP_EQUAL
address
32gtwJFRZ7tMZcT1WHvzXj7ox86oHv186n
transaction
6851950fa0f607deaa632090c70fe56ed64432d1760e5a029f05bcbf740939ea
spent
true